> > > > Reshuffle the x86 stub code a bit so that we can tag the efi_is_64bit()
> > > > function with the 'const' attribute, which permits the compiler to
> > > > optimize away any redundant calls. Since we have two different entry
> > > > points for 32 and 64 bit firmware in the startup code, this also
> > > > simplifies the C code since we'll enter it with the efi_is64 variable
> > > > already set.
